Tech Brief <br />Simplified Grounding <br />For Greater Safety & Lower Cost <br />Traditionally, solar modules are grounded by attaching <br />lugs, bolts or clips to the module frame, then connecting <br />these to a copper conductor that runs throughout the <br />array. This process adds time and cost to the installation, <br />and often results in improper grounding, creating <br />significant long-term safety risks. <br />The IronRidge Integrated Grounding System solves these <br />challenges by bonding modules directly to the mounting <br />rails. This approach eliminates separate module <br />grounding hardware, and it creates many parallel <br />grounding paths throughout the array, providing <br />greater safety for system owners. <br />Integrated Grounding System <br />Grounding Strap <br />Grounding Straps are used to <br />bond rail-to-rail connections. <br />They are only required on the <br />rail with the grounding lug. <br />Grounding Mid Clamp <br />Each Grounding Mid Clamp pierces through the <br />anodized coatings of both the module frame and <br />the mounting rail to form secure electrical bonds, <br />which are repeated throughout the array. <br />Grounding Lug <br />A single Grounding Lug <br />connects an entire row <br />of PV modules to the <br />grounding conductor. <br />1 <br />2 <br />3 <br />2060 N Tustin Ave - 101116106 & <br />20180500 <br />10/4/2023
